Cohen & Grigsby Adds ERISA and Employee Benefits Practice
22 November 2005Cohen & Grigsby, P.C. announces the addition of attorney Bruce G. Gabler and his staff, formerly of Gabler & Associates in Upper St. Clair, to the firm's Pittsburgh office. Mr. Gabler joins Cohen & Grigsby as a director in and chair of the ERISA and Employee Benefits Group. The group will continue to serve the Upper St. Clair community as well. "Cohen & Grigsby has had a very productive working relationship with Bruce and his team for several years. He has consistently impressed us with his high level of client responsiveness and service, qualities that we strive to deliver every day. We are extremely enthusiastic about formalizing the addition of his fine employee benefits counseling services to our firm, and we welcome him to Cohen & Grigsby," said Jack W. Elliott, the Firm's president. Bruce G. Gabler has over 30 years of experience representing employers, administrators, plan fiduciaries, investment advisors and other service providers regarding various employee benefit issues and in matters arising under the Employment Retirement Income Security Act. He concentrates his practice in the areas of ERISA and employee benefits, estate and tax planning and ERISA litigation. Mr. Gabler earned his B.S. from the University of Virginia in 1968 and his J.D. from Duquesne University School of Law in 1971. He is admitted to practice in Pennsylvania. He is a member of the International Foundation of Employee Benefit Plans and the Estate Planning Council of Pittsburgh. Mr. Gabler serves in several community capacities, including Chairperson of the Planned Giving Council, University of Virginia; a member of the Cornerstone Society Board, McIntire School of Commerce; Past President and Member of the Pittsburgh Chapter, Children's International Summer Villages, Inc.; a former Member and Past President of the Board of Directors, Upper St. Clair School District; and Board Member of the Upper St. Clair Chamber of Commerce. Prior to joining Cohen & Grigsby, Mr. Gabler was a principal with the law firm Gabler & Associates in Pittsburgh, Pennsylvania. He resides in Upper St. Clair, Pennsylvania.
